The Epilog mini is an amazing machine, sold in either 18″ x 12″ or 24″ x 12″ with a price tag between $12,000 (for the 30 watt 18×12 inch version) and $20,000 (for the 60 watt 24×12 inch version).

What color should CO2 laser tube be?

What color does a “healthy” and new Co2 laser beam have? CO2 Laser is invisible. The beam is invisible. The plasma in the core of the tube should glow purple / pink when healthy, or white when dead.

What can lasers not cut through?

Polycarbonate is a poor choice for laser cutting. ABS Emits cyanide gas and tends to melt ABS does not cut well in a laser cutter. It tends to melt rather than vaporize, and has a higher chance of catching on fire and leaving behind melted gooey deposits on the vector cutting grid.

Can a 40w laser etch glass?

CO2 lasers can (40w included) can mark glass, but it is not actually etching the glass. When a CO2 laser’s focal lasing energy is at the surface, or just past the surface of glass, the air inside that portion of the glass will expand and cause a tiny crack.

When should I replace my CO2 laser tube?

around 1000 – 2000 hours
The CO2 laser tubes found in many laser cutters/engravers only have a lifetime of around 1000 – 2000 hours, after which they need to be replaced.

How do I set up the epilog mini/helix?

Set a resolution (300 or 600 DPI usually), check the box next to Auto Focus, set a page size to match the page size of the file, and choose a speed and power setting under raster settings. See“Epilog Mini / Helix Suggested Material Settings” on page 143for suggested speeds and powers.

How do I use the epilog integrated vacuum table?

If you are using a material that is likely to move during operation or is very thin, you can hold it in place using the Epilog Integrated Vacuum Table. Simply place it on the table flush against the upper left hand rulers, then cover any remaining holes in the metal table with scrap material or a jig.
